hoo-ha英英释义:

Noun

1. a disorderly outburst or tumult;

"they were amazed by the furious disturbance they had caused"

名词 hoo-ha:

a disorderly outburst or tumult

同义词:disturbance, disruption, commotion, flutter, hurly burly, to-do, hoo-hah, kerfuffle

hoo-ha用法和例句:

Schulman is a little tired of the hoo-ha about the all-women team.

舒尔曼有点厌烦了对全女子队的过度炒作。

柯林斯例句

There was a terrific hoo - ha ( going on ) about who should pay.

对谁该付款这区区小问题争吵得不可开交.
